Reid Hoffman is leaving Microsoft’s board to go ‘founder mode’ with startup Manus


After a very profitable decade on Microsoft’s board, Reid Hoffman is stepping down, the company announced Thursday. Hoffman joined the board after Microsoft bought his company LinkedIn for $26.2 billion in 2016.

Hoffman was on Microsoft’s board when it invested its first $1 billion into OpenAI in 2019. Hoffman was one of OpenAI’s original investors and served on the model maker’s board until he stepped down in 2023, citing too many potential conflicts of interest to continue. He was also on Microsoft’s board when the tech giant entered into one of those non-acquisition, acqui-hire deals for $650 million with his AI startup Inflection AI. Microsoft hired Inflection co-founder Mustafa Suleyman through that deal.

Hoffman said on a recent episode of his “Possible” podcast, while talking with Microsoft CEO Satya Nadella, that he’s ready to go “founder mode” with his latest AI startup, Manus. Manus is a drug discovery company that raised over $50 million through a couple of seed rounds last year. Hoffman is an investor, as is General Catalyst.

Hoffman is cited as a co-founder of Manus and chairman of the board, not the CEO, though. That job belongs to Dr. Siddhartha Mukherjee, a physician, biologist, and Pulitzer Prize-winning author of the 2011 book “The Emperor of All Maladies: A Biography of Cancer.”

Still, Hoffman said he’s excited to give Manus more attention.

“One of the things I realized over the last month was that, we’re seeing such progress with Manus. I need to get back to founder mode,” he said. He believes the startup is making progress on “Move 37” AI, meaning AI that supersedes human creativity in chemistry, especially to combat various cancers, he added.

Rumors kick up Xiaomi 18 Pro hype, and it’s exactly what we expected


What you need to know

  • Rumors claim Xiaomi is looking to upgrade the Dynamic Back Display for its upcoming 18 Pro.
  • This screen could arrive at 4 inches, instead of 2.6 inches like the 17 Pro and Pro Max.
  • It was mentioned that this screen could sport “higher brightness,” and there’s a chance “privacy protection” could enhance this rear display as well.
  • Xiaomi’s president, Lu Weibing, was on a livestream shortly after the 17 series debuted, stating it shattered pre-order records and that the brand would look to replicate this rear screen design on future devices.

Xiaomi is coming off the back of a rather eye-catching flagship phone, and now rumors say its next iteration could keep the train moving.

This week, a tipster on the Chinese social media platform Weibo posted alleged details about Xiaomi’s upcoming 18 Pro (via GSMArena). Tipster Smart Pikachu claims the OEM is working on a successor to the 17 Pro with a 4-inch display on its rear panel. It seems the aesthetic of this screen could remain the same, as the post states Xiaomi will integrate “large round corners” (machine translated).

Some of the cheapest Android phones are finally joining the Gemini era


What you need to know

  • Gemini is officially replacing Assistant Go on Android Go devices, bringing Google’s modern AI experience to entry-level smartphones.
  • Android Go phone users can now access Gemini natively through the Google app, eliminating the need for clunky browser-based workarounds.
  • A long press of the Home or Power button launches Gemini.

Google’s aggressive push to get its newest AI on every screen imaginable just reached a massive new demographic. If you have a budget Android smartphone running Android Go in your hands, then it’s time to say your goodbyes to Assistant Go. The Gemini Go era is officially here, replacing the old voice assistant and bringing deeply conversational AI directly to the entry-level market.

Android Go phones — devices designed only with stripped-down software to perform well on severely limited hardware — relied on Assistant Go prior to this change. It worked pretty well, but it had its limitations.

Squishmallows, dentures, and an ‘I Heart Hot Dads’ bag: Uber has found thousands of items left in robotaxis


For the past 10 years, Uber’s annual Lost & Found Index has provided a rather quirky anthropological snapshot of its riders — and even a few insights into society. The annual catalogue of millions of forgotten items ranges from mundane modern-day tools such as smartphones and laptops, to more eyebrow-raising objects like live fish, an ankle monitor, a toboggan, a package of live butterflies, and a single Louboutin shoe.

This year, Uber is using the report to highlight the same old problem of lost items with a new twist: robotaxis. Thousands of items (it’s a bit too new for millions) were left behind in robotaxis on Uber’s ride-hailing network in the past year, the company said Tuesday. There were the usual suspects of phones, keys, wallets, passports, and headphones, along with a few items that strayed into the who-is-this-rider category: a set of dentures, an “I Heart Hot Dads” bag, and a blue hat that reads “Emotional Support Human.”

Beyond this entertaining list lies a business opportunity, if a minor one. Even in a future of robot taxis, someone still has to return the things passengers leave behind.

Uber has spent the past several years locking up dozens of partnerships with autonomous vehicle (AV) technology companies. But it really wasn’t until March 2025, when the “Waymo on Uber” robotaxi service launched in Austin, that the commercial wheels on its AV business started turning. Since then, Uber and Waymo have also started a robotaxi service in Atlanta. Uber has added other AV companies to its app in the past year, including Motional in Las Vegas and Avride in Dallas, although these still have human safety operators behind the wheel.

That Uber has already logged thousands of lost items in just 12 months gives some sense of just how many robotaxi rides have been completed on its app. The underlying message here is that Uber’s existing network is already set up to reunite riders with their lost items, including a 15-pound yo-yo, one large black marble duck, a Squishmallow, and a Charli XCX poster.

When an Uber rider forgets belongings in a robotaxi, the process for recovering them is similar to any other Uber ride: open the app, click the activity tab, select the trip during which the item was lost, and contact customer support. Riders are then able to message, chat, or call a support agent. If the item is located, they have two options: pay $15 for an Uber Courier driver to provide same-day local delivery, or pick up the belonging in person from an AV depot, where the vehicles are stored and serviced.

Uber Courier is a rebrand of Uber Connect, which launched in 2020 and allowed users to send packages and personal items between local addresses. But Uber says there is more to its robotaxi support network than repurposing existing services.

“With tens of millions of lost items reported on Uber each year, we’ve spent the last decade building systems that help riders quickly and seamlessly reunite with their belongings,” Amy Satrom, global head of autonomous support at Uber, said in a statement. “As autonomous rides continue to scale on Uber, we’re bringing that same expertise to AVs — combining our fleet operations, support teams, and hybrid network to make getting a lost item back simple, even when there’s no driver behind the wheel.”

In February, the company announced Uber Autonomous Solutions, a new business division that conveys its bigger ambitions around driverless tech. The division provides companies with a suite of services that handle all the tasks associated with operating a robotaxi, self-driving truck, or sidewalk delivery robot business, including software and support services.

And Uber clearly means to make AVs a major revenue driver. The company plans to offer robotaxi rides through its app in as many as 15 cities globally by the end of the year and has said it intends to be the largest facilitator of AV trips in the world by 2029.

Google’s got a quick Android 17 Beta 4.1 rolling out to address issues before launch


What you need to know

  • Google’s rolling out a Android 17 Beta 4.1, which focuses on solving issues regarding hearing aids and the status bar.
  • The patch notes drew attention to several other Android makers who have phones supported in the Android 17 beta, such as Honor, Xiaomi, and Vivo.
  • Google is moving fast, testing its software’s first major quarterly release alongside the main beta.

While the scheduled releases for Android 17’s beta have already rolled out, Google is bringing another iterative update to solve a few lingering issues.

Google posted the changelog for Android 17 Beta 4.1 on Reddit, which is rolling out for the Pixel 6 up to the Pixel 10 and the Pixel Tablet. Users should be aware that Beta 4.1 bears two firmware numbers. Enrolled testers with a Pixel 6, 6 Pro, 6a, Pixel 7, and 7 Pro will receive CP21.260330.011.A1. All other devices will find CP21.260330.011. Google is likely working on fixing up a few issues that have cropped up during its testing before Android 17 debuts officially.

Strava declares war on scrapers ahead of IPO


AI companies have grown into data-hungry entities as their models require ever-larger datasets to train on. To meet that need, many AI startups defy long-standing internet conventions — like respecting robots.txt files, which signal to automated crawlers which parts of a website are off-limits — and scrape data aggressively. This has forced websites to restrict access to their data and, in some cases, strike licensing deals with AI companies. Fitness and social running company Strava is making a move in this direction by restricting its website and introducing fees for developer access.

To stop scraping, the company is increasing security around its website and will now only allow authenticated users to view certain data. Earlier, users were able to see details like public profiles and fitness club listings without logging in. The company is putting all that data behind authentication to protect it from unauthorized AI scraping.

On the API front, developers could previously start building apps on Strava through a free, tiered access program — applying for basic access first, then requesting more as their app grew. Now the company is adding a flat $11.99 per month fee for all developers, though it noted the price may vary by geography.

Strava said its developer community has grown from 185,000 members last year to 241,000 this year, and the company plans to continue supporting them. As part of that, Strava also plans to add support for Model Context Protocol (MCP), an emerging standard that lets AI assistants and apps access external data in a structured way, giving Strava more control over exactly what gets shared and how.

The company is also planning to retire some API endpoints — discrete access points that let outside apps pull specific data, like club details — to protect user data. Strava had already tightened API rules in 2024, banning its use for AI training and limiting third-party apps from displaying other users’ data. Those changes drew backlash from developers who said their apps would be severely affected.

While some developers may accept paying a subscription fee, sunsetting certain API endpoints could still impact dependent apps. Strava is giving developers a 90-day grace period before making these changes.

In an interview with TechCrunch, Michael Martin, Strava’s CEO, said unchecked AI scraping could be the death knell of the public internet.

“AI companies are ruthlessly scraping public websites, given their endless need for training data, which is degrading site performance across the board,” Martin said. We’ve had multiple instances in the last several months where performance has been diminished and, in some cases, impaired. Beyond scraping the public sites, they’re also trying to use our API to get access to our data, ignoring API terms.”

He noted that Strava has refused overtures from leading AI labs seeking data licensing deals. He specifically singled out Perplexity, saying the AI search startup routed its scraping through aggregator services to obscure its origin despite being turned away. This is consistent with Perplexity having been accused of similar behavior elsewhere in the past.

Martin also flagged server overload caused by poorly built vibe-coded apps, whose API calls are often inefficiently structured and generate a disproportionate load on Strava’s systems. It’s a pattern: when Meta banned third-party chatbots from WhatsApp last year, it made a similar argument about system overhead.

The timing probably isn’t coincidental. Strava confidentially filed for an IPO earlier this year, and its move to protect its data may be intended to signal data discipline to prospective investors. The comparison to Reddit’s 2024 crackdown on API access is one Martin was quick to address. Unlike Reddit, which priced API access by the number of calls (making it unaffordable for many app developers), Strava is betting a flat fee keeps the developer ecosystem intact.

“We want the users to feel that they own their data and feel comfortable with how we are controlling and securing it. But we want the developers to continue to flourish and grow,” Martin said.
